Well we've made it to Memorial Day Weekend and we haven't had any real consistent weather patterns. One day it feels like spring should the next like winter and then the next summer. We finally did reach the 58 degree soil temperatures that are needed to help improve the bluegrass fairways and the bentgrass greens. We have overseeded several fairways and areas on the fairways that were damaged from some earlier winter conditions, we continue to improve everyday. Beginning the first week in June we will have our full summer crew back and that means that we will begin to work on some projects. This summer our number one priority will be the bunkers on the back nine. We'll be replacing the bunker material and cleaning out the drainage lines. While we are working on the bunkers please be courteous to the workers, we don't want anyone to get hurt. They will move out of your way or wave you on. We hope that you will find time to play Landsmeer this summer, if you have thanks for playing. The conditions are the best they ever have been. We have finished up the bunker work on the greenside bunkers on #9. We will begin to start on the bunkers on #10 and #11 in July. We hope to have all the greenside bunkers finished in 2010. The new material that we are using is actually a limestone product, we've found that it is more consistant to play out of, it drains faster and we don't have any material blowing out from the traditional high winds that we have in the winter. Plans for this fall will be leveling the teeing areas on #11 & #13 (oak tees). |

April showers bring May flowers but what do May and June showers bring. They bring us a very soggy golf course. As you can see when you play that we have roped off many areas of the course because of the continued rains. When these areas dry up we'll take the ropes down. We have roped off some of the 3 pars to keep cart traffic resticted to the cart paths. We did this because the carts seem to get closer and closer to the green compacting the area next to the green. This compaction will lead to the loss of turf and hard pan to hit from. Please do not go around the ropes or drop them and drive through, they are up for a reason. Also because of these rains our bunker project on #9 greenside bunkers is behind schedule. We need to have at least 3 days without rain so we can get the crew into the bunkers to dig up the tile lines, replace the pea gravel and then haul the new sand in.
